WebDec 2, 2024 · By Monika. When it comes to brewing black tea, water temperature is key. Too hot and the tea will be bitter; too cold and it will be weak. The perfect water temperature for brewing black tea is between 190-200 degrees Fahrenheit. This allows the tea leaves to fully release their flavor and results in a cup of tea that is full-bodied and rich. WebRecommended Water Temperature: 95° C to 100° C (203° F to 212° F) Recommended Tea Amount (Weight): 6 grams (less than 1/4 oz) of tea per 100 ml (3.4 fluid oz) of water (or fill the teapot 1/4 full with tea leaves) Recommended Steeping Time: 20 seconds or less per infusion, after initial washing and priming.
